At Village Capital, we believe that the work of entrepreneurs solving urgent problems is vital to face the current world situation. For this reason, we fuel the growth of sustainable and impactful businesses by unlocking capital for early-stage entrepreneurs who are building emergent solutions for social, economic, and environmental challenges worldwide.Greentech Africa 2025: The Future of Sustainability will support early-stage companies who are creating locally viable solutions focused on cleantech and climate tech, agtech and food security, circular and regenerative economy, biodiversity protection, water sanitation, and health in Africa. The companies will participate in 3 weeks of virtual workshops where they will have the opportunity to analyze their business from different perspectives and be better prepared to keep growing.
We are assembling a Selection Committee, formed by Moody's volunteers and other members of the entrepreneurial ecosystem in Africa, to support the program and provide input as we review the semifinalists.
Selection Committee members commit to:
-Be ambassadors for the program, spreading the word about the call for applications with their networks.
-Review applications from 3 to 5 companies and provide feedback (approx. 2hrs).
-Attend a kick-off meeting with the Village Capital team and the rest of the programmatic Selection Committee, where they will receive more information about their participation and the semi-finalist review process (30mins).
The reviewing application period will be asynchronous. Once registered, the Village Capital team will send an email with all the information needed.

Our plant nursery located at 1217 Macclesfield Road, Yellingbo, is at the heart of our operations. Open on Tuesday, Thursday and Friday from 9am to 3pm, the nursery has a few paid staff but is mainly supported by nursery volunteers. Without volunteers, we would not be able to propagate around 100,000 plants each year to support local revegetation initiatives and also increase habitat for the critically endangered Helmeted Honeyeater. Up to 12 volunteers help out on each of our three open days, however volunteering numbers are lowest on Friday and we would dearly love some additional support. You will learn about looking after indigenous plants, propagation from seed and cutting, in a magnificent natural setting of the Yellingbo Nature Conservation Area.Available Shifts
